JAMAICA, NY – The York College Cardinals women's volleyball team dropped a tough match Wednesday to the New Jersey City University Gothic Knights, 3-0 (25-13, 25-14, 25-13). Despite strong runs throughout all three sets, the streaky play was too much for the Cardinals, ultimately costing them the match.
The Cardinals started strong in the first set, keeping the score close, however a 10-1 run for the Gothic Knights was too much for the Cardinals and they could not come back, dropping the set 25-13.
The second set started out tough for the Cardinals, as they allowed the Gothic Knights a 15-0 run to start. A 12-6 streak by the Cardinals would give them a fighting shot, but New Jersey City would ultimately take the set 25-14.
York was unable to get on a roll in the third set, scoring as much as four unanswered points just once, causing them to drop the set 25-13, and ultimately the match 3-0. Despite the loss, York was lead by strong performances from
Tiandra Jones (6 Kills, 2 Aces) and
Allison Ahmed (2 Aces, 6 Assists, and 7 Digs).
